云数据库 GaussDB-调用语句:示例

时间:2023-11-01 16:22:04

示例

 1 2 3 4 5 6 7 8 9101112131415161718
--创建存储过程proc_staffsopenGauss=# CREATE OR REPLACE PROCEDURE proc_staffs(section     NUMBER(6),salary_sum out NUMBER(8,2),staffs_count out INTEGER)ISBEGINSELECT sum(salary), count(*) INTO salary_sum, staffs_count FROM hr.staffs where section_id = section;END;/--调用存储过程proc_return.openGauss=# CALL proc_staffs(2,8,6);--清除存储过程openGauss=# DROP PROCEDURE proc_staffs;
support.huaweicloud.com/centralized-devg-v2-opengauss/devg_03_0697.html